Isn’t is obvious the pen
I’m using to write this poem
is a toy, a stick of meeting,
and the twisting lines it makes
are invitations for claws and play?
It’s as if all my life I imagined
notebooks full words as
something other than slides
for jumping, corners for nibbling,
prey for stalking, climbing, giggling.
I wasn’t alone.
I just wasn’t remembering
that being alive to another
life is the best way to pray
and revise everything.
